                  I' not sure who's gonna win this division, but I'm pretty confident in who won't, and that's The Bears. This team was the flukiest of Flukes last year. -25 Yards per game usually translates to 5-6 wins, not 11. Teams like that which got all the breaks one year usually fall back to earth the next year. I think the Vikes or Lions probably win it, not tha they're much good either. Whoever wins it will likely be no better than 9-7.

                              I'm not making you out to be a bad guy. It is how you present your facts that do that.

                              Fact is the Packers went 4-12 last year playing maybe the worst division in football. Even if they lost every one of those 12 games by one point that just proves that this is a team that does not know how to win. Picking up a few key players on defense will sure help but that isn't going to equal another 5 or 6 wins, IMO.

                              This team averaged 18.6 points a game on offense. Take away the 52 against the Saints and the average drops to 16.4. Favre threw 29 INT's. He seemed to look lost out there at times last year. I would expect more big INT #'s from him again. I like Ahman but I don't see him being the difference maker here. Even in 2004 when he played in 15 games he only rushed for 1100 yards.
